Can anyone shed some light on this phrase? I can't seem to figure it out...

****quote****
Inoculum Pest Usage and Reject Request Records
Records related to inoculum pest usage and reject requests.
****end of quote****


There is no more context. It's a list of records and the time they should be kept.

uso de inóculo de plagas

I came across this article which highlights the beneficial effects of microbial inoculation on plant growth and soil health, which can involve the use of pest organisms to understand their impact on crops and develop management strategies.
https://www.rizobacter.com/es/noticia/inoculacion-en-cultivo...

There is another article on sustainable pest management, which discusses the use of pest inoculums in the context of developing biological preparations to manage pests sustainably.
https://www.fao.org/3/as435s/as435s.pdf

Basically, this the concept aligns with discussions around pest management and the use of biological agents or practices to control pest populations in agriculture. For example, the use of biological control methods is implied in discussions about sustainable agriculture and the reduction of chemical pesticide use, which can involve the strategic use of pest organisms to maintain ecological balance and reduce the impact of harmful pests on crops.
